Output ed3cb2c254586a9bf9f59ad7a8aa80be6abf5ad25fa3274f966432be1f69c229:0

value
31520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e4309f78dadf75353e0fe9d944dae6dd5665f56 OP_EQUAL
address
3EfEBjKTKtiGqdgCJejGBbM4bBsCTf6b6W
transaction
ed3cb2c254586a9bf9f59ad7a8aa80be6abf5ad25fa3274f966432be1f69c229
spent
true